The National Heritage List for England records Bowl barrow 250m north of Oak Cottage as a scheduled monument. The saved point comes from the centre supplied by the official record. Listing does not by itself mean that the public may enter the place.
Bowl barrow, dating to the Early Bronze Age (c. 2000–1500 BCE). It is a significant burial monument reflecting early ceremonial and funerary practices in the British Isles.
